linux下gdb调试c语言程序

来源:互联网 发布:数据运营招聘 编辑:程序博客网 时间:2024/05/20 11:49

1.生成可执行文件

gcc -g -o test test.c   注意要加-g选项


2.启动调试

gdb test


3.加入断点

break 行号


4.进行调试

run 此时会运行到断点处停下


补充:

1.查看变量 print(p) 变量名

2.显示到断点处代码 list(l)

3.单步调试(可以进入函数内部) step(s) 

4.单步调试(不能进入函数内部) next(n) 

4.退出调试 quit(q)


1 0
原创粉丝点击